A Blue Cross/Blue Shield Fed Plan retiree here in Albuquerque. Spouse is now on Medicare and BCBS. I believe there are shortages of certain specialities such as dermatologists. Have not experienced any excessively long waits though for our limited needs. Had a broken fibula treated first in the emergency room, then an orthopedic center a few days later. Care was excellent, even at this large treatment center. There are several retina surgical organizations, heart, etc. BCBS offers a Navigator service that can shop around looking for available appts. for you. I use a nurse practitioner as my primary care physician and this has worked out great.
Would recommend regular Medicare and not a Medicare Advantage plan though due to billing and out of network issues experienced by some of our friends.
